Famous Quotes from Marie Curie:

“Nothing in life is to be feared, it is only to be understood. Now is the time to understand more, so that we may fear less.”

– Marie Curie

“I am one of those who think like Nobel, that humanity will draw more good than evil from new discoveries.”

– Marie Curie

“A scientist in his laboratory is not a mere technician: he is also a child confronting natural phenomena that impress him as though they were fairy tales.”

– Marie Curie

“I have no dress except the one I wear every day.”

– Marie Curie

“I was taught that the way of progress was neither swift nor easy.”

– Marie Curie

“I have frequently been questioned, especially by women, of how I could reconcile family life with a scientific career. Well, it has not been easy.”

– Marie Curie

Revolutionary Contributions to Science

Marie Curie is widely recognized for her revolutionary contributions to the field of science. Her tireless dedication and groundbreaking discoveries have left an indelible mark on the world of physics and chemistry. Here are some of her most notable contributions:

  1. Discovery of Radioactivity: Marie Curie’s most significant contribution to science was her discovery of radioactivity. Through her work with uranium and thorium, she discovered two new elements, polonium and radium. This groundbreaking research opened up an entirely new field of study and paved the way for further advancements in nuclear physics.
  2. Isolation of Radium: As part of her research, Curie developed a revolutionary technique to isolate radium from its radioactive ores. This was an incredibly difficult task that required meticulous precision and perseverance. Curie’s success in isolating radium allowed for further experimentation and deeper understanding of its properties.
  3. Development of the Theory of Radioactivity: Curie’s extensive studies on radioactivity led to the development of a new theory that challenged the prevailing scientific beliefs of the time. Her theory proposed that the emission of radiation by radioactive substances was due to the disintegration of atoms, a concept that revolutionized our understanding of the atomic structure.
  4. Pioneering Research on Radiation Therapy: Curie’s research on radiation also had significant implications in the field of medicine. She recognized the potential of radiation for therapeutic purposes and pioneered the use of radiation in cancer treatment. Her groundbreaking work laid the foundation for modern radiation therapy techniques.
  5. Nobel Prize in Physics and Chemistry: Marie Curie’s revolutionary contributions to science were acknowledged with two Nobel Prizes. In 1903, she became the first woman to receive a Nobel Prize, jointly awarded with her husband Pierre Curie and Henri Becquerel, for their research on radioactivity. In 1911, she became the first person to ever receive two Nobel Prizes, this time in chemistry, in recognition of her discovery of radium and polonium.

Curie’s Determination to Succeed

Marie Curie’s journey to becoming one of the most renowned physicists and chemists in history was not an easy one. Despite facing numerous obstacles, she demonstrated an unwavering determination to succeed.

Curie’s determination was evident from a young age. Born in Poland in 1867, she faced many challenges, including limited opportunities for women in the scientific field. However, she refused to let these barriers hold her back.

Even after her family faced financial difficulties and she had to work as a governess to support herself, Curie remained determined to pursue her passion for scientific discovery. She dedicated her spare time to studying and conducting experiments, often in less than ideal conditions.

Curie’s determination was further tested when she decided to pursue higher education in France. Despite facing discrimination and prejudice as a foreign woman, she persevered and graduated at the top of her class. She then went on to earn her doctoral degree, becoming the first woman in France to do so.

Curie’s determination was not limited to her academic pursuits. She also faced numerous challenges in her research, particularly in her groundbreaking work on radioactivity. Despite facing skepticism and opposition from many in the scientific community, Curie remained resolute in her belief in the importance of her work.

Throughout her career, Curie faced personal and professional setbacks, including the tragic loss of her husband in a laboratory accident. However, she never allowed these challenges to dampen her determination. Instead, she channeled her grief and determination into her work, continuing to make groundbreaking discoveries and contributions to science.
